The striped bands were created by stamping the Thin Stripes background stamp (Impression Obsession) onto white cardstock. I then added a punched Kraft border, some White Crochet Lace, and some red ribbon and buttons.
I also added some Diamond Glaze to the bowl...just a little something that I think makes it more special. :-)
On this one, I added some White Liquid Applique and Glitter to the spatula.
For this tag, I added some White Sparkly Fluff to the flour jar, and some Frosted Lace Stickles to the sugar!

Soft Ginger Cookies
1/2 c softened butter
2 oz. softened cream cheese
1 c. white sugar
1/4 c molasses
1 egg
1 Tbsp water
2 1/4 c all purpose flour
1 tsp baking soda
2 tsp cinnamon
1 Tbsp ground ginger
pinch of nutmeg (optional) I add this sometimes...and other times I don't.
1/2 tsp ground cloves
1/2 tsp salt
Extra sugar for rolling
Clear Decorator Sprinkles
Preheat oven to 350. Cream the butter, cream cheese, and sugar until well blended and fluffy. Add the egg and molasses, and water. Mix well. Add the remaining ingredients till blended. Shape into balls, rollin extra sugar. Flatten just a little bit, then sprinkle on Clear Decorator Sprinkles. Bake in a 350 oven for 10-12 minutes (edges should be just slightly browned and center still soft).
